Over the course of about two decades, Hayne nearly monopolized Mississippi\u2019s criminal autopsy referrals, performing 1,500-1,800 autopsies per year all by himself. Most of these were done for the state\u2019s prosecutors. Hayne has been found to have given testimony completely unsupported by science, regularly worked with known charlatans like the discredited \u201cbite mark expert\u201d Michael West, and has been sharply criticized by colleagues for his improbable workload, sloppy practices, and dubious testimony. He has also been shown\u00a0<a style=\"color: #005b88;\" href=\"http:\/\/www.theagitator.com\/2012\/11\/06\/steven-hayne-admits-to-perjury\/\">to have perjured himself<\/a>\u00a0about his qualifications. Despite all of this, and despite the fact that there are literally thousands of people in prison due in part or mostly to Hayne\u2019s autopsies and testimony, neither state nor federal courts have shown any interest in determining just how much damage Hayne may have done to the criminal justice system of Mississippi (and to a lesser extent Louisiana). The Mississippi legislature hasn\u2019t shown much interest. And state attorney general Jim Hood\u00a0<a style=\"color: #005b88;\" href=\"http:\/\/www.huffingtonpost.com\/radley-balko\/steven-hayne-michael-west-forensic-scandal_b_940767.html\">continues to defend Hayne<\/a>.
